Term | Definition |
---|---|
equitable | a fair division is equitable if each player believes he or she received the same fractional part of the total value |
envy-free | if each player has a strategy that can guarantee him or her a share of whatever is being divided that is, in the eyes of that player, at least as large as that received by any other player, no matter what the other players do |
pareto-optimal | if it produces an allocation of the property that no other allocation can make one player better off without making some other player worse off |
